Another innocent bystander shot

 By Cherisse M. Sutton-Jeffers
Reporter SKNVibes.com

BASSETERRE, St. Kitts – A young woman is currently warded at the Joseph N France General Hospital after she was shot last night (Dec. 1) in the vicinity of  her Taylors Housing Project home.

According to an informed source, at about 9:00 p.m., while 18-year-old Tanice Johnson was on her way home from work, a young man was walking in front of her when she heard the report of gunfire coming from a car in the rear.

The source claimed that the bullet, which was intended for the young man, struck Johnson on her left leg and she was taken to the hospital by her mother.

When contacted, the Police Press and Public Relations Officer, Inspector Cromwell Henry, confirmed the shooting incident and stated that police are investigating.
 
This has been the second incident in as many days where innocent bystanders suffered injuries at the hands of gunmen in St. Kitts.

Last Sunday, at about 3:15 a.m., two masked gunmen shot and killed Desroy ‘Shootout’ Walwyn and Trevon ‘Waxy’ Francis and injured six persons in the vicinity of Henry’s Night Spot in Cayon.

Reports state that most, if not all, of those injured were innocent bystanders.
